The problem

Most Shopify audits are either automated or expensive.

The automated kind checks technical boxes — page speed scores, missing alt tags, meta descriptions. Useful for a developer, useless for understanding why buyers leave. Nothing in that report tells you what a customer felt when they hit your checkout.

The expensive kind is genuinely valuable but sits behind a $500–2,000 gate and usually a sales call, which means you’re paying to find out whether there’s a problem worth paying to fix. We think that gate is backwards at the point you’re still deciding whether to trust someone.
